Team Horizon is seeking a EHS Specialist (initial 12-month contract) to join out client in Galway, who are a global leader in the medical device industry. The EHS Specialist II will assist the HSE Team in ensuring compliance and beyond by developing and implementing the EHS elements of the Safety Management System, ISO 45001:2018.


You will act as a central point for day-to-day EHS information and issues from a Production and/or Facilities function.

What you will be doing:



  • Implement HSE policy and procedures, incorporating legislative requirements, industry best practice and other requirements related to the Safety Management System (SMS).

  • Provide guidance, advice and support to management on HSE policy and strategy and ensure overall compliance to these standards by the rest of the BSC business.

  • Participate in audits, inspections and performance monitoring of HSE compliance across the business.

  • Identify and support HSQE training requirements to BSC staff and Contractors to ensure adequate training is provided to BSC employees and Contractors where required.

  • Work with the EHS team to ensure the development and implementation of the SMS is carried out in a holistic and integrated manner.

  • Ensure the SMS is kept up to date with all Health and Safety related information, and evaluate its compliance with regulatory requirements.

  • Provide reports and key Health and Safety metrics as required to the head of HSE in relation to Health and Safety aspects of BSC work.

  • Ensure statutory reporting of accidents, incidents and ill health is undertaken in accordance with current legislation and procedures.

  • Initiate or implement initiatives in relation to improving Environment, Health and Safety KPIs.

  • Participate in ongoing HSE projects as required.

  • Escalate risks and issues to the HSE Manager as appropriate.

  • Work with the Asset Management and Operations & Maintenance teams as appropriate.

  • Any other duties as assigned.
